What companies run services between Bathurst, NSW, Australia and Macquarie University, NSW, Australia?
Australia Wide Coaches operates a bus from Bathurst Station, Coach Stop to Strathfield Station, Everton Rd 6 times a week. Tickets cost $45–65 and the journey takes 2h 50m. Alternatively, NSW TrainLink XPT operates a train from Bathurst Station to Parramatta Station twice daily. Tickets cost $22–150 and the journey takes 3h 12m. Two other operators also service this route.
